Has anyone here ignored IRS notices before? I’m trying to understand how serious it actually gets.

From what I’ve seen, it seems to escalate like this:

  • First, you get basic IRS letters about unpaid taxes
  • Then penalties and interest start increasing
  • After that, a final notice of intent to levy is sent
  • Then the IRS can start wage garnishment or bank levies
  • Eventually, it turns into long-term collection issues
